Job Description
Queensland Corrective Services – Woodford QLD
n
n
- Process and monitor the acquittal and receipt of stores.
n
- Reconcile deliveries received by the centre and investigate anomalies.
n
- Maintain an effective recording system of inward and outward consignments.
n
- Contribute to quality control, hygiene and security of stores and storage facilities.
n
- Process internal requisitions for stock items.
n
- Stocktake and warehouse processes.
n
- Assist with the unloading of trucks.
n
- Assist in the ordering and issue of corporate wardrobe.
n
- Monitor outstanding purchase orders for receipt of goods and services.
n
- Operate and maintain the centre's prisoner canteen.
n
- Perform sales to prisoner services as required.
n
- Process prisoner orders (buy-ups) received weekly and ensure they are filled and distributed to prisoner units across the centre.
